What is an Online Chat Agent?

An online chat agent, also known as a virtual customer service representative, is responsible for providing real-time support to customers through live chat platforms. This can include answering questions, resolving issues, and providing product information to customers via chat, email, or social media. Online chat agents work for various companies, including e-commerce sites, software providers, and financial institutions, to name a few.

In today’s digital age, companies are recognizing the importance of providing exceptional customer service through multiple channels. As a result, the demand for skilled online chat agents is on the rise. According to a report by Grand View Research, the global customer experience management market is expected to reach USD 23.6 billion by 2025, growing at a CAGR of 17.5% during the forecast period.

Benefits of Online Chat Agent Jobs

So, what makes online chat agent jobs so appealing? For starters, these roles offer a range of benefits, including:

  • Flexibility: Online chat agent jobs often come with flexible scheduling, allowing you to work from home and create your own schedule.
  • Autonomy: As an online chat agent, you’ll have the freedom to work independently, making decisions and taking actions that align with your company’s goals.
  • Competitive Pay: Online chat agents are typically paid a competitive hourly rate, with some companies offering benefits like health insurance, retirement plans, and paid time off.
  • Opportunities for Advancement: With experience, online chat agents can move into leadership roles, such as team leads or operations managers.

Moreover, online chat agent jobs provide an opportunity to develop valuable skills, including communication, problem-solving, and time management. These skills are highly transferable, making it easier to transition into other roles or industries in the future.

Requirements and Skills for Online Chat Agent Jobs

So, what does it take to become a successful online chat agent? Here are some essential requirements and skills:

  • Excellent Communication Skills: Online chat agents must be able to communicate effectively through written and verbal means.
  • Technical Skills: Familiarity with chat software, CRM systems, and other digital tools is a must.
  • Problem-Solving Skills: Online chat agents must be able to troubleshoot issues and provide solutions in a timely manner.
  • Time Management Skills: The ability to manage multiple chats simultaneously and prioritize tasks is crucial.
  • Patience and Empathy: Online chat agents must be patient and empathetic when dealing with frustrated or upset customers.

In addition to these skills, many companies require online chat agents to have a high school diploma or equivalent, with some preferring a degree in a related field, such as customer service or business administration.

Top Online Chat Agent Jobs and Their Requirements

As we’ve discussed the benefits of online chat agent jobs, let’s dive into some of the top opportunities available in the market. The following table highlights some of the most in-demand online chat agent jobs, their average salary ranges, and the required skills.

Job Title Average Salary Range Required Skills
Customer Service Chat Agent $25,000 – $35,000/year Excellent communication, problem-solving, and typing skills
Technical Support Chat Agent $30,000 – $45,000/year Technical knowledge, analytical skills, and experience with troubleshooting
Sales Chat Agent $40,000 – $60,000/year Persuasive communication, sales strategy, and product knowledge
Bilingual Chat Agent $28,000 – $40,000/year Fluency in multiple languages, cultural awareness, and customer service skills
Chat Agent Team Lead $50,000 – $70,000/year Leadership, coaching, and customer service experience

What is the best blogging platform for beginners?

WordPress.com is a popular choice for beginners due to its user-friendly interface, customization options, and affordable pricing plans. However, other options like Blogger, Wix, and Squarespace are also great alternatives, depending on your specific needs and preferences.

###

How often should I post on my blog?

As a beginner, aim to post at least once a week, but ideally 3-4 times a week. This frequency helps you build momentum, engage with your audience, and improve your writing skills. However, prioritize quality over quantity, and don’t sacrifice your content’s quality for the sake of meeting a posting schedule.

What makes a good blog post title?

A good blog post title should be attention-grabbing, informative, and concise. It should accurately reflect the content of your post, include relevant keywords, and entice readers to click on your article. Aim for a title that is 5-7 words long and uses action verbs, questions, or statements that create curiosity.

How do I increase my blog’s traffic?

To increase your blog’s traffic, focus on creating high-quality, engaging content that resonates with your target audience. Optimize your posts with relevant keywords, meta descriptions, and optimize images. Promote your blog on social media, engage with your readers, and consider guest posting on other reputable blogs to build backlinks and drive traffic to your site.

###

Do I need to know how to code to start a blog?

No, you don’t need to know how to code to start a blog. Most blogging platforms offer drag-and-drop builders, templates, and user-friendly interfaces that make it easy to create and customize your blog without any coding knowledge. However, having some basic HTML and CSS knowledge can be helpful in customizing your blog’s design and layout.
